The Book Industry Study Group (BISG) and Book Industry Communication (BIC) have co-published for public comment a discussion paper on the International Standard Text Code (ISTC) intended to foster understanding of the book identifier and provide clarification as to its potential benefits. The paper, entitled The International Standard Text Code: A Work in Progress, is the first in a new series of BISG discussion papers that will be published online for real-time reader review and comment.  The ISO standard, published in 2009, identifies an underlying textual “work” independently of a specific manifestation. It provides a mechanism for identifying an original text that may be available in many seemingly different published versions with different ISBNs. By doing so, it has the potential to provide better, more targeted online search and discoverability. However, like ISBN, ISTC’s path to adoption has not been a straight one. The new BISG/BIC discussion paper is designed to look beyond the official documentation of the International ISTC Agency at the opportunities available to publishers, retailers, rights and collection agencies, bibliographic aggregators and systems providers to derive benefit from early implementation of the standard. The International Standard Text Code: A Work in Progress was written by Michael Holdsworth, an industry expert and former Managing Director of Cambridge University Press. http://www.bisg.org http://www.bic.org.uk/

Interlock Technology, a Cambridge, MA based startup, is offering a new data migration service that allows companies to move archived data off EMC Corp.'s Centera write-once, read many (WORM) arrays on to any other network-attached disk drive. Interlock said the new offering includes both a data assessment service, which determines how much and what type of data is stored on a Centera device, and then a data migration service to move the data. The services use software with a standards-based API, which the company ensures that data integrity complies with regulatory rules. Interlock's service offers users alternatives to Centera technology and to its proprietary application programming interfaces (APIs). The migration service should allow users to take advantage of archiving software and hardware from a variety of vendors, including NetApp's SnapLock application and IBM's cloud storage service. Interlock has partnership agreements with both IBM and NetApp. EMC's Centera is a content addressed storage (CAS) array, or object-based storage, which stores metadata with data so that it can be retrieved based on its content and not its location. Centera also uses a cryptographic hash to ensure that data is immutable, making it compliant with government regulations requiring that sensitive corporate data not be changed after being created. Interlock uses the Extensible Access Method (XAM) to exchange data between it and network attached storage (NAS) systems or storage area networks (SAN). XAM, a set of standards and a programming interface for storing fixed-content,was developed by vendor members of the Storage Networking Industry Association. The XAM standard allows content to be accessed by a variety of applications while also verifying its integrity. Interlock's software runs on standard servers, and uses XAM to message data from Cetera's object-based file system to any other file system. The software also leverages Centera's parallel I/O channels to migrate up to 6TB of data per day. http://www.interlock-tech.com/

The WebCGM Working Group has published a W3C Recommendation of "WebCGM 2.1." Computer Graphics Metafile (CGM) is an ISO standard, defined by ISO/IEC 8632:1999, for the interchange of 2D vector and mixed vector/raster graphics. WebCGM is a profile of CGM, which adds Web linking and is optimized for Web applications in technical illustration, electronic documentation, geophysical data visualization, and similar fields. WebCGM aims to balance graphical expressive power  with simplicity and implementability. A small set of standardized metadata elements supports the functionalities of hyperlinking and document navigation, picture structuring and layering, and enabling search and query of WebCGM picture content. WebCGM 2.1 refines and completes the features found in WebCGM 2.0. http://www.w3.org/

For the first time, spending on digital/online advertising and marketing will overtake print in 2010, according to new projections from Outsell, Inc. In an industry crossover event, companies will spend $119.6 billion on online and digital strategies, from search engine keywords to webinars, while committing $111.5 billion to print methods such as newspaper and magazine ads. Overall, U.S. spending on advertising and marketing will increase in 2010, but by just 1.2 percent to $368 billion. Outsell’s “Marketing and Ad Spending Study 2010: Total US and B2B Advertising,” forecasts spending, share, and growth for five media types - online, events, print, TV/radio, and PR/other - and methods used within each, from social networking to mobile/wireless marketing. Among findings: Print magazine advertising will be up 1.9 percent to $9.4 billion despite the popularity of online channels; Methods generating the highest B2B ROI are topped by advertisers’ own websites, followed by conferences, exhibitions and trade shows; direct mail; search engine keywords; and e-marketing/e-newsletters; B2B advertisers see cross-media marketing as most effective; 78% combine three or more major marketing methods; 51 percent of B2B marketers rate Facebook as extremely or somewhat effective, followed by LinkedIn (45 percent), Twitter (35 percent) and MySpace (25 percent). Outsell surveyed more than 1,000 US advertisers in December 2009. http://www.outsellinc.com/
